#dac5e5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dac5e5 is composed of 85.5% red, 77.3% green and 89.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.8% cyan, 14% magenta, 0%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 279.4 degrees, a saturation of 38.1% and a lightness of 83.5%. #dac5e5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b58bcb.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#dac5e5 color description : Light grayish violet.
#dac5e5 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dac5e5 has RGB values of R:218, G:197, B:229 and CMYK values of C:0.05, M:0.14, Y:0,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 14337509.
